J-B Weld stays pliable for about 30 minutes after mixing, sets in 4-6 hours, and cures fully in 15-24 hours. It is recommended to clean the bonding surfaces with acetone or lacquer thinner. In the absence of these two, soap and water can be used. Just be sure that the surface is completely dry. DO NOT use alcohol, or any other cleaner that will leave a petroleum residue. Some interesting additional facts about J-B Weld: It is non-toxic and safe to use (however it is not recommended to consume the product). It has proven to maintain its characteristics to temperatures as low as -67 degrees F. You can thin J-B Weld to make it easier to pour. Add up to 1 teaspoon (0.17 liquid ounce) of acetone or lacquer thinner per 2 ounces (1 full package) of mixed product. J-B Weld is microwave safe. It is water-proof, petroleum, chemical, and acid resistant, resists shock, vibration and extreme temperature fluctuations. You can bond virtually any combination of iron, steel, copper, aluminum, brass, bronze, pewter, porcelain, ceramic, marble, glass, PVC and ABS, concrete, fiberglass, phenolic, wood, paper, fabric and just about any porous and non-porous material with exception to rubber.
